Rotated the release signing key for Graphwright, the dependency graph visualizer, following the scheduled quarterly cycle. Old key revoked and removed from the build agents; all artifacts from 2.8.0 and earlier remain verifiable via the archived trust bundle. No compromise suspected; rotation is routine. CI was updated in the same change, and reproducible-build checks pass against the new chain. Verification steps are in the security runbook. Reviewers should confirm the fingerprint matches registry records. The new deploy key follows.

deploy key for yadup-badug: bky6_rLH3qD

Brushcutter deletes merged branches older than 60 days and flags unmerged branches older than 120 days for review. When stalled, branch counts grow quickly and can slow release-cut tooling, so treat repeated firings as release-impacting. Check the bot's run log first; most failures are expired repo tokens. Do not delete branches manually during a stall. If the cause isn't obvious within an hour, contact the repo-automation team at the address below.

escalation mailbox, kagef-kawef: frador_zorix@tolvaqlabs.internal

# Service Account: Thumbgrind Queue

The Thumbgrind queue resizes uploads for the Pellmont asset store. Worker pods run under the `thumbgrind-worker` service account. Scope: read from ingest bucket, write to derived bucket, nothing else. Rotation cadence: quarterly, owned by the media platform team.

If workers report 401s, the credential likely expired mid-rotation. Re-issue via the Corvex console, restart the deployment, confirm queue depth drains. Current active credential for the queue API is below.

gateway credential: vxb3-o9a

Subject: Tax-rate lookup cache — rollout status

Team, ahead of the weekly sync: the Quarrel tax-rate lookup cache is now warming correctly after the TTL fix, and stale-entry eviction has been verified against the full jurisdiction table. We observed no mismatches in a 48-hour shadow comparison against the live resolver. Please review the invalidation notes before Thursday's cutover and flag concerns early. The candidate build we intend to promote is identified below.

trace token, fadup-hahig: htk9_00bea819e